Finer points of becoming an actor discussed
Source: Hueiyen News Service
Imphal, May 05 2013:
To become prominent and better actors in life, upcoming artists should first focus on understanding their culture and tradition thoroughly, Narendra Ningomba, a renowned artist and columnist of Hueiyen Lanpao (Manipuri Edition) has stated while speaking during a day-long Counseling Programme for Artists at LS Cinema Hall, Thoubal Okram today.
Held under the theme 'How To Develop The Artists of Manipur Towards Becoming An Actor', the counseling programme was organized jointly by Epak Films Productions Manipur and Artist Development Club, Thoubal.
Narendra further stated that to become a better actor, one also needs to work honestly to understand the dialects and cultures of our forefathers.
"One should feel that what I am doing is not only for myself, these are also for the people and the State, because a good actor can definitely lead a society to the right direction.
So, apart from costumes, every actor should be pay attention and be cautious of everything", he added.
Renowned actor and film maker Khwairakpam Bishwamitra also spoke on the occasion.
The inaugural function of the programme was attended by L Surjakanta, chairman of Film Forum Manipur as chief guest, S.Lakhpati Mangang, vice president of Epak Films Productions as president and Film Maker OC.
Meira as guest of honour.
